Overview of the TELC B1 Exam
The TELC B1 exam is designed for individuals who can understand and produce easy, linked text on familiar topics. It evaluates practical language skills in reading, composing, listening, and speaking, making it suitable for those who want to utilize the language in daily circumstances.
Structure of the TELC B1 Exam
The TELC B1 examination includes 4 main elements, each targeting a specific capability:
Component
Period
Description
Listening
20 minutes
Prospects listen to recordings and address concerns based upon them.
Checking out
35 minutes
This area involves reading texts and reacting to understanding questions.
Composing
30 minutes
Prospects compose a brief text, such as an e-mail or a personal letter.
Speaking
15 minutes
This includes a discussion with an inspector, demonstrating spoken proficiency.

Importance of the TELC B1 Certification
Obtaining a TELC B1 accreditation has various advantages for language students:
- Recognition: The TELC B1 certificate is extensively acknowledged across Europe and is often needed for academic and professional purposes.
- Profession Opportunities: Holding a B1 certification can boost task prospects, particularly in functions that need interaction in German or other evaluated languages.
- Preparation for Advanced Levels: The B1 certification works as a structure for those seeking to advance to higher levels in language proficiency.
